Overview

Postcode LS7 3AN is located in a major urban area, within the Chapel Allerton ward of Leeds in the Yorkshire and The Humber region, and forms part of the Chapel Allerton South & Chapeltown area. It has very high deprivation and high crime levels, with around 97.3 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 14% below the Yorkshire and The Humber average of 113 per 1,000. The average income per household in Chapel Allerton South & Chapeltown is £39,041 per year. The nearest station is Leeds, about 1.3 miles away. There are 11 primary and 3 secondary schools in the area. There are 5 parks nearby, the closest small park is Norma Hutchinson Park.

Deprivation level

10/10

Chapel Allerton South & Chapeltown has a very high level of deprivation, ranked at position 2,042 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om, placing it within the top 6% most deprived areas in England.

Crime level

8/10

Chapel Allerton South & Chapeltown has a high crime rate, with approximately 97.3 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.

Social housing

6.5%

Approximately 6.5%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 30.9% of dwellings are socially rented.

Income level

2/10

The average income per household in Chapel Allerton South & Chapeltown is £39,041 per year.

Noise Level

Very High

Very High noise level (>=75.0 dB) from road, approximately 129 ft away from LS7 3AN.

Flood risk

No risk

Chapel Allerton South & Chapeltown near LS7 3AN has no flood risk (less than 0.1% chance of a flood each year) from rivers and sea.
